Bahrain approves the emergency use of Russia's Sputnik V vaccine, becoming the fourth vaccine to be approved in the country. 2021-02-10
The Palestinian National Authority resigns the chairmanship of the Council of the Arab League in protest of the bloc's failure to condemn Bahrain and the United Arab Emirates's normalization of ties with Israel. 2020-09-22
Qatar orders its traders and shops to stop dealing in products imported from Saudi Arabia, the United Arab Emirates, Egypt and Bahrain. 2018-05-26
Bahrain, Egypt, Libya, the Maldives, Saudi Arabia, the United Arab Emirates, and the internationally recognized government of Yemen sever diplomatic ties with Qatar, ordering Qatari citizens in those countries to be expelled as well as cutting all land, air and sea connections. "National security," "media incitement" and Qatar's support of Iran are variously cited. 2017-06-5
Voters in Bahrain go to the polls for the first parliamentary elections since the unsuccessful Pearl Revolution. 2014-11-22
The government of Bahrain pledges to adopt most of the recommendations in a United Nations report on the country's human rights situation. 2012-09-20
2011–2012 Bahraini uprising: Authorities in Bahrain refuse to transfer jailed Shia political activist Abdulhadi al-Khawaja, who has been performing a hunger strike for two months, to Denmark. 2012-04-9
Pakistan announces it will send more troops to Bahrain in support of the King of Bahrain Hamad bin Isa Al Khalifa. 2011-08-22
Bahrain's King Hamad bin Isa Al Khalifa orders an end to the emergency law imposed after anti-government protests. 2011-05-8
Forces from the Gulf Cooperation Council–including 1,000 Saudi troops–arrive in Bahrain amid continuing protests. 2011-03-14
